Commit 2fffd4b3 authored by Jeremy Bicha's avatar Jeremy Bicha

Rename liblink-grammar4-java to liblink-grammar-java too

Add appropriate breaks/replaces
And close the upgrade pkg bugs (Closes: #774088) (LP: #1406051)
parent 6af9fa22
link-grammar (5.3.7-1) UNRELEASED; urgency=medium
* QA upload
* New upstream release
* New upstream release (Closes: #774088) (LP: #1406051)
* Update d/copyright. link-grammar is now LGPL-2.1.
* Update packages from link-grammar4 to 5
* Rename liblink-grammar4-dev to liblink-grammar-dev
and liblink-grammar4-java to liblink-grammar-java
* Modernize packaging
- Switch from cdbs to dh7
- Set d/compat to 9
- Set d/source/format to quilt (3.0)
- Set debian/compat to 9
- Set debian/source/format to quilt (3.0)
- Bump Standards-Version to 3.9.8
- Enable all hardening flags
- Add debian/upstream/signing-key.asc
......
......@@ -12,7 +12,7 @@ Build-Depends:
libhunspell-dev,
pkg-config,
python-dev,
swig
swig,
Standards-Version: 3.9.8
Homepage: http://www.abisource.com/projects/link-grammar/
X-Python-Version: >= 2.7
......@@ -51,7 +51,7 @@ Depends:
${misc:Depends},
${shlibs:Depends},
Suggests:
link-grammar-dictionaries-all
link-grammar-dictionaries-all,
Description: Carnegie Mellon University's link grammar parser (libraries)
In Selator, D. and Temperly, D. "Parsing English with a Link Grammar"
(1991), the authors defined a new formal grammatical system called a
......@@ -75,6 +75,10 @@ Depends:
liblink-grammar5 (= ${binary:Version}),
${misc:Depends},
${shlibs:Depends},
Breaks:
liblink-grammar4-dev,
Replaces:
liblink-grammar4-dev,
Description: Carnegie Mellon University's link grammar parser (development headers)
In Selator, D. and Temperly, D. "Parsing English with a Link Grammar"
(1991), the authors defined a new formal grammatical system called a
......@@ -91,13 +95,17 @@ Description: Carnegie Mellon University's link grammar parser (development heade
.
This package contains the header files and static libraries
Package: liblink-grammar5-java
Package: liblink-grammar-java
Architecture: alpha amd64 arm64 armel armhf i386 ia64 kfreebsd-amd64 kfreebsd-i386 m68k mips mips64 mips64el mipsel powerpc powerpcspe ppc64 ppc64el s390x sh4 sparc sparc64 x32
Section: java
Depends:
liblink-grammar5,
${misc:Depends},
${shlibs:Depends},
Breaks:
liblink-grammar4-java,
Replaces:
liblink-grammar4-java,
Description: Carnegie Mellon University's link grammar parser (JNI library)
In Selator, D. and Temperly, D. "Parsing English with a Link Grammar"
(1991), the authors defined a new formal grammatical system called a
......@@ -165,13 +173,13 @@ Package: link-grammar-dictionaries-all
Architecture: all
Multi-Arch: foreign
Depends:
link-grammar-dictionaries-en,
${misc:Depends},
${shlibs:Depends},
link-grammar-dictionaries-en
Breaks:
link-grammar-dictionaries-lt (<< 5.3.7-1~)
link-grammar-dictionaries-lt (<< 5.3.7-1~),
Replaces:
link-grammar-dictionaries-lt (<< 5.3.7-1~)
link-grammar-dictionaries-lt (<< 5.3.7-1~),
Description: Carnegie Mellon University's link grammar parser (all dictionaries)
In Selator, D. and Temperly, D. "Parsing English with a Link Grammar"
(1991), the authors defined a new formal grammatical system called a
......
......@@ -22,7 +22,7 @@ override_dh_autoreconf:
override_dh_install:
rm -f debian/tmp/usr/lib/python*/dist-packages/*/*.la
dh_install -pliblink-grammar5-java \
dh_install -pliblink-grammar-java \
usr/lib/$(DEB_HOST_MULTIARCH)/liblink-grammar-java.so* \
usr/lib/$(DEB_HOST_MULTIARCH)/jni
dh_install
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ment